Tommy And Fritz


These wargaming rules are concerned with the fighting that took place between British and German forces in Belgium during the few weeks of late August and early September 1914. Unlike the static trench warfare that followed, this period was characterised by movement then skirmish or battle as the much smaller British Expeditionary Force, which was intent on consolidation, made repeated tactical withdrawals so as not to be overwhelmed by the advance of the Imperial German Army (the Deutsches Heer).

The war was conducted on an industrial and global scale but these rules have as their focus the smallest infantry units, the British Platoon with its Section and the German Zug with its Korporalschaft.
